Heads up: if the Lintrock baseline file in the Quarrow repo drifts from main, CI fails with a "stale baseline" error even when the code is fine. Quick fix is to regenerate the baseline on a clean checkout and re-push. If a customer build is blocked, confirm the failing run matches the token below before escalating.

build token for yadug-yagag: htk21_c863c33eb8b82c0c9c152

INTERNAL MEMO — Brightmere Retail Group

To: Finance Team
Re: Loyalty Programme Overhaul

The Amberpoints scheme will be replaced with a tiered model in Q2. Redemption liability under the current scheme has grown 14% year over year, and breakage assumptions need revision. Provisioning changes will hit the March close. Dena Rushall owns the transition plan. The strategic rationale is summarised below.

management briefing: Headcount on the Belix team goes from 60 to 93 by the end of November. Gross margin on Belix came in at 23 percent against a plan of 47 percent.

Before the next release train, note that the FeedCheck podcast feed validator was rebuilt to stream-parse large feeds instead of loading them whole; memory use dropped sharply, but timeout behavior changed. Feeds from the Oakhollow ingest partner occasionally exceed the new parse window, so the retry policy matters more than before. All validation rules are versioned now — the release bundle must pin the ruleset explicitly, or validation silently falls back to defaults. The validator currently ships with these production settings.

config for yahof-tajop:
zorath:
  pin: 7493
  metrics_host: metrics.zorath.tolvaqsys.internal
  tenant: praiel
  seal: seal_fd9cd4f1